Docs Menu
Docs Home
/ /

Conectarse a MySQL

Esta página muestra cómo guardar una nueva conexión MySQL desde el Connections página. Puede utilizar una conexión guardada para cualquier tarea de Relational Migrator que requiera conectarse a una base de datos.

Para guardar una nueva conexión MySQL en Relational Migrator, debe:

  • Identifique la cadena de conexión de su base de datos o la información de la base de datos.

  • Conectarse a MySQL.

Importante

Para planificar su migración y mapear su esquema MySQL a un esquema MongoDB, debe conectarse usando una cuenta con la contraseña correcta. read permisos.

Para migrar datos, debe conectarse a su base de datos MySQL utilizando una cuenta de servicio con los permisos necesarios.

Para obtener información sobre la configuración de la base de datos y los permisos necesarios, consulte Configurar MySQL.

Relational Migrator requiere una cadena de conexión para conectarse a su instancia de MySQL.

La cadena de conexión MySQL se ve así:

jdbc:mysql://<host:port>/<database>?<properties>

Por ejemplo, la base de datos MySQL test que se ejecuta en host1 en el puerto 3306 utiliza la siguiente cadena de conexión:

jdbc:mysql://host1:3306/test

Alternativamente, Relational Migrator puede crear la cadena de conexión adecuada basándose en la información de la base de datos proporcionada por el usuario.

Para guardar una nueva conexión desde la página Connections, realice las siguientes acciones:

1

En la lista de Relational conexiones, haga clic en + Add connection.

2

En el menú desplegable Database type, seleccione MySQL.

3
  1. Por encima de JDBC URI, habilita el interruptor Enter URI manually.

  2. Pegue su cadena de conexión en el JDBC URI.

4
Campo
Valor

Host

La IP o nombre DNS del host.

Port

El número de puerto.

Database

Nombre de la base de datos. Déjelo en blanco para cargar todas las bases de datos.

Username y Password

Las credenciales que se utilizarán para la autenticación.

Al marcar Save password se guarda la contraseña de forma segura en su máquina, de modo que no tendrá que ingresar Username y Password nuevamente cuando use la conexión guardada.

General / SSL Alternar

Ver la configuración SSL para la conexión.

Para utilizar SSL, primero debe descomentar y actualizar las server.ssl propiedades de configuración en su user.properties archivo.

SSL: Use SSL

Habilitar o deshabilitar SSL.

SSL: SSL mode

Con SSL habilitado, elija entre:

  • Preferred (predeterminado): establezca una conexión cifrada si es posible, de lo contrario recurra a una conexión no cifrada.

  • Required:Requiere una conexión cifrada.

  • Verify CA:Verifique el certificado del servidor con una autoridad de certificación confiable.

  • Verify identity:Verifique la información de conexión de la base de datos con el contenido del certificado.

5

Introduzca un Connection name y un Environment tag opcional.

Las etiquetas de entorno codifican por colores y organizan las conexiones para mayor comodidad. Dejar el menú desplegable vacío equivale a seleccionar la etiqueta "Ninguno".

6
  1. (Opcional) Haga clic en Test connection

    Relational Migrator intenta autenticarse y conectarse a la base de datos.

  2. Haga clic Save

    La conexión guardada está disponible para su uso en todas las tareas y proyectos.

  • Relational Migrator se basa en el conector Debezium de código abierto para capturar cambios a nivel de fila. Para más detalles, consulte Debezium MySQL.

Volver

Conectar a bases de datos

En esta página